Full stack developer (AI Solutions)
PSI CRO · Lithuania
Job Description
Full Stack Developer (AI Solutions) - Remote (Lithuania)
PSI CRO is a leading, privately owned Contract Research Organization (CRO) with 30 years of experience in the pharmaceutical industry. We are a global, full-service CRO supporting clinical trials across multiple continents. Our commitment to quality and timely services is reflected in our selective approach to projects. At PSI, we cultivate an inclusive culture where diverse colleagues are welcomed, valued, and empowered to thrive and contribute to groundbreaking advancements in pharmaceuticals.
About the Role
We are seeking a talented Full Stack Developer to join our team. In this role, you will be instrumental in developing projects for internal clients, providing high-quality code to support PSI's business processes and operations, with a specific focus on AI solutions. This is a full-time, permanent position with the opportunity to work remotely within Lithuania.
Key Responsibilities
- Architect, develop, and maintain business applications.
- Process user requests for the development of new and support for existing IT systems.
- Prepare documentation related to the development and maintenance of business applications.
- Execute and implement software tests and participate in code reviews.
- Adhere to development standards applied within the department.
- Track development, maintenance, and related tasks in the team's tracking system.
- Stay updated with advancements in systems development technologies and continuously advance professional skills.
Requirements
- Bachelor's degree in Computer Science, Software Engineering, or a relevant discipline.
- Full working proficiency in English.
- Solid knowledge of web technologies, including JavaScript (ES+).
- Proficiency in C#, Microsoft .NET frameworks, technologies, and best practices.
- Experience with Transact SQL, MS SQL functions, stored procedures, and other SQL objects.
Nice to Have
- Experience with Machine Learning, Deep Learning, Neural Networks (CNNs, RNNs, Transformers), Natural Language Processing (NLP), or Computer Vision.
- Python development experience.
- Experience with Blazor.
What We Offer
- A stable, privately-owned company with consistent growth since 1995.
- The flexibility to work remotely within Lithuania.
- An intensive induction program and comprehensive technical and industry-related trainings for a strong start and continuous professional development.
- Involvement in diverse projects, including web and desktop applications, ERP systems, BPM systems, document management systems, and AI initiatives.
- A friendly and supportive atmosphere within a committed international team.
- Opportunities to see the tangible results of your work.
- A competitive gross monthly salary range of 3200-5000 EUR, based on your experience and qualifications.
- Corporate benefits including performance-based bonuses, supplementary health insurance, and annual team events.
✨ This description was enhanced by AI based on the original listing.